EVALUATION OF THE EFFECTIVENESS OF PROBIOTIC USE IN WOMEN WITH BACTERIAL VAGINOSIS: A CLINICAL OBSERVATION IN THE CONTEXT OF UZBEKISTAN

Description

This study is aimed at evaluating the effectiveness of probiotic use after antibiotic therapy in women with bacterial vaginosis (BV). The clinical observation was conducted in women’s health institutions in Andijan region. A total of 62 women participated in the study. In the experimental group, probiotics were administered after antibiotics, whereas the control group received antibiotics only. The results of the 6-month follow-up showed that symptoms disappeared more rapidly in the probiotic group, the vaginal microflora was restored, and the recurrence rate of the disease was significantly reduced. The findings indicate that the use of probiotics in the treatment of BV is effective in the conditions of Uzbekistan and that their introduction into clinical practice is advisable.
